Diversity of Plant Colorant Species in a Biodiversity Hotspot in Northern Thailand

Sukhumaabhorn Kaewsangsai,
Prateep Panyadee,
Aussara Panya
et al.

Abstract: Growing concerns regarding health and eco-safety have led to a resurgence in the recognition of natural products. Although plant colorants are often mentioned in ethnobotanical studies in northern Thailand, they have not been comprehensively examined. This study aims to (i) investigate the colorant plants used by ethnic minorities in northern Thailand and (ii) compare colorant plants used among the groups in northern Thailand with other regions worldwide.
